I've never used plaid, but in Germany there's a (I guess) similar service, Sofort├╝berweisung.

My problem with these services is not that I don't trust them - I know how bad banking IT is, they can't be much worse. What bothers me, is that they teach users that it's okay to enter your credentials into third party sites, a recipe for disaster.

